Electric motor refers to an electromagnetic device that converts or transmits electrical energy based on the law of electromagnetic induction, and has a wide range of applications in various industries. So how to choose the appropriate motor? Generally, the following points are considered:

1. The specific selection depends on the situation you are using, load size, speed requirements, as well as on-site power supply, site size, and other conditions.

2. The motor power should be selected based on the power required by the production machinery, and the motor should be operated at rated load as much as possible. If the motor power is selected too low, it may cause long-term overload of the motor. Damage to its insulation due to heating. Even the motor was burnt out. If the motor power is too high, the output mechanical power cannot be fully utilized, the power factor and efficiency are not high, and it can also cause waste of electrical energy. Determine whether to use single-phase or three-phase motors, high-voltage or low-voltage motors based on power. Then select the voltage level and capacity based on the power supply and actual power size.

3. Based on your requirements for motor speed, such as whether a small change in speed is allowed after a load change. If so, it is recommended to choose an asynchronous motor. Otherwise, only synchronous motors can be used. Also, is there a requirement for multi-level variable speed? If so, a frequency converter or series resistance variable speed should be added to the control.

4. Select the number of motor poles based on the speed range.

5. Some motors with the same power also have large, medium, and small bases, etc., which can be selected according to on-site requirements.
